A leading recruitment marketing agency is seeking a Media Account Director to spearhead media strategy and ensure campaign performance. You will oversee multi-channel paid campaigns, collaborate closely with creative and client service teams, and present insights to clients.

Strong experience in paid media platforms and excellent Excel skills are required for this hands-on role. The agency is committed to diversity and innovation, providing an inclusive environment that leverages unique perspectives to achieve impactful results.
